S43.215A
ICD-10-CMAnterior dislocation of left sternoclavicular joint, initial encounter
This code signifies a forward displacement of the left sternoclavicular joint, where the collarbone detaches from its connection to the breastbone. This injury typically results in pain, swelling, and limited range of motion in the affected shoulder and upper chest area.
This code is appropriate for the initial treatment of a patient presenting with a newly diagnosed anterior dislocation of the left sternoclavicular joint. This includes emergency department visits, initial orthopedic consultations, or the first encounter for definitive treatment of the injury.
